Radiate, draped and cuirassed bust of Caracalla, right, seen from front
Script: Greek
Lettering: ΑΥ Κ Μ ΑΥΡ ϹΕΟΥΗΡ ΑΝΤΩΝΙΝΟϹ ϹΕ
Unabridged legend: Αὐτοκράτωρ Καῖσαρ Μᾶρκος Αὐρήλιος Σεουῆρος Ἀντωνῖνος Σεβαστὸς
Translation: Emperor Caesar Marcus Aurelius Severus Antoninus Augustus
Nike advancing left, holding wreath and palm
Script: Greek
Lettering: ΤΑΡϹΟΥ ΜΗΤΡΟΠΟ Α Μ Κ
Unabridged legend: Ταρσοῦ μητροπόλεως αʹ μεγίστης καλλίστης
Translation: of Tarsus, metropolis, the first, the greatest, the most beautiful
